Output d21c123c49bc6b6ecee4077b693243b274646027847efb47b370fc60f91726a2:0

value
666200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c12275641f49a379641c607137f6e13e431950a OP_EQUAL
address
3ETeGjnHpTRLCJjmsjfzG4mpAK5Lw4RSRC
transaction
d21c123c49bc6b6ecee4077b693243b274646027847efb47b370fc60f91726a2
spent
true